zoukankan      html  css  js  c++  java
  • MyBatis无法根据中文条件查询出结果

    情况是这样的 , 以英文做参数可以查询到结果 , 以中文做参数则查询不到结果

    在mysql workbench中执行sql , 可以查询到结果.

    这是mybatis中没有指定utf-8的缘故导致的.

    原有的配置文件如下 :

    database.database=user
    database.driverClassName=com.mysql.jdbc.Driver
    database.url=jdbc:mysql://127.0.0.1:3306/user
    database.username=root
    database.password=root
    database.show_sql=true

    指定编码即可 , 如下 :

    database.database=user
    database.driverClassName=com.mysql.jdbc.Driver
    database.url=jdbc:mysql://127.0.0.1:3306/user?useUnicode=true&characterEncoding=UTF-8
    database.username=root
    database.password=root
    database.show_sql=true
  • 相关阅读:
    hibernate -inverse
    C3p0实践
    Python3数据结构
    UDP组播
    UDP广播
    线程池代码
    UDP服务器
    epoll反应堆模型代码
    epoll事件模型
    epoll函数
  • 原文地址:https://www.cnblogs.com/taojintianxia/p/5884397.html
Copyright © 2011-2022 走看看